Award scheme for security personnel |
||
Kowloon West Region recorded a significant drop in the overall crime rate in 2005 over that in 2004. Apart from the Region's own efforts in preventing and fighting crime, public support has played a part in achieving this encouraging result. To recognise the role played by security personnel, Kowloon West Regional Crime Prevention Office has launched the Kowloon West Best Security Services Awards 2005, in conjunction with the Hong Kong Association of Property Management Companies Limited and the Security & Guarding Services Industry Authority, The award scheme also aims at promoting a higher standard of services in the security industry, boosting security personnel's morale and motivating them to continue to work in partnership with the Region in its efforts to further reduce crime and provide a safe living environment in Kowloon West. Details of the scheme were announced by Kowloon West Regional Crime Prevention Officer Woman Chief Inspector Chui Yui-luen, Security & Guarding Services Industry Authority Chairman Edward Pong Chong, and Chairman of the Education and Training Committee of the Hong Kong Association of Property Management Companies Limited, Johnnie C. K. Chan, at a media briefing held in a Kowloon hotel last month.
